What Are Christianity Scholarships

Christianity scholarships are for any graduating senior high student, or college students enrolled to pursue a religious degree, such as rough ministry, or a program to educate ministers, or even pursue a master’s degree in theology or any religious-affiliated major or minor. Active members of a church who show a primary interest in pursuing a religious degree are best qualified for these types of scholarships.

Christian Scholarships

Some scholarships offer an annual award for a college or university student of the Christian religion. Private organizations with a faith-centered mission statement may also provide financial aid for students enrolled, especially if they are active in their church.

What Qualifies as a Christian Scholarship

Usually, a Christian scholarship is faith-based, and the students deeply involved in their church and religion qualify for these opportunities. You qualify whether you are active with church music, youth group, or helping around your church.

Usually, interested students pursuing high academic achievement at theological schools or in an undergraduate program at a college or university qualify most, but any student with faith can apply. Some are merit-based scholarships, meaning they focus on the academic merit of those attending college.

How to Find Christian Scholarships

Many scholarships are available for students intending to pursue a religious degree and with financial needs. A quick Google search can lead to different opportunities for those in financial need. Yet, many churches, including United Methodist Church or United Church of Christ, or even the Christian Missionary Scholarship Foundation, offer various choices and opportunities for students pursuing a Christian education.

Undergraduate and graduate students pursuing theology can also talk to Christian colleges about their different scholarship programs or academic scholarships. Christian colleges, such as Colorado Christian University, may have a list of opportunities on their website.

For a graduate student majoring in a religious degree, perhaps pursuing a church music ministry degree to work with youth choirs or choral music, checking with your local church you are an active member in can lead to a scholarship opportunity.

Also, asking Christian leaders whom you may have done biblical studies with can also lead to great opportunities.
